Jefferson City is part of the Jefferson City, MO metro area (BLS area code 27620). Where MSA-level wages are published, the table below shows MSA medians; otherwise it falls back to Missouri statewide.
| Occupation | Median Wage | Source | COL-Adjusted (US=100)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Clinical and Counseling Psychologist | $90,510 | Jefferson City, MO | $102,852 |
| Industrial-Organizational Psychologist | N/A | MO statewide | – |
| School Psychologist | $60,270 | MO statewide | $68,489 |
| Educational and Career Counselor | $49,220 | Jefferson City, MO | $55,932 |
| Marriage and Family Therapist | $64,900 | MO statewide | $73,750 |
| Substance Abuse and Mental Health Counselor | $52,060 | Jefferson City, MO | $59,159 |
| Healthcare Social Worker | $48,420 | Jefferson City, MO | $55,023 |
| Mental Health and Substance Abuse Social Worker | $48,010 | Jefferson City, MO | $54,557 |
Source: BLS, May 2024 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ics. The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ics publishes wage data at the metro (MSA) and state level – not by individual city.
